Vectorization of Diffusion Code VENTURE Using CRAY-1 and FACOM230-75APU

Jazyk: japonština
Rok vydání: 1982
Zdroj: JAERI-M 82-019. :1-61
Popis: 原子炉の炉心特性解析のための3次元拡散コードVENTUREを並列計算機CRAY-1とFACOM230-75APUに変換するとともに、並列計算処理が適用可能なようにプログラムのベクトル化を行った。その結果計算時間はCRAYで約半分に、F75APUで約70%に短縮された。VENTUREは計算機の主記憶容量にはほとんど関係なく、1方向1000メッシュの問題も解ける。高速化については、プログラム全体の計算時間の約80%を占める5つのサブルーチンをDOループ内のIF文の解消や逐次解法の反復解法への変更によってベクトル演算化した。ここでは、VENTUREコードの概要、プログラムの動的特性の分析、ベクトル演算化の具体的な5つの方法について述べ、CRAYとF75APUの実行結果と並列計算効果についついても述べる。
著者所属: 日本原子力研究開発機構(JAEA)
Databáze: OpenAIRE